My very first watch in my collection is a Fossil FS-3004, a quartz watch with a 36mm case size (38mm including the crown) with an approximate 7mm thickness. Its simplicity and the sunburst effect on the blue dial appeal to me.

This watch was a hand me down by my brother, likely acquired in the early 2000s after our arrival in the US in 1997. I recall wearing it for formal occasions during high school, even after the battery died lol… I didn't own another watch at the time and wasn't particularly interested in watch. Besides, telling time on it was somewhat difficult, so the dead battery didn't bother me much at the time.

After years of being stored away and recently have an interest in watch, I just replaced the battery myself and was pleased to find it still functioning. Adjusting the bracelet to fit my wrist, I find it comfortable to wear.

I think I've found my first beater watch to wearing around the house.
